> @Samuel Holland : perf report that the following two events are not
> supported on the p550 board.
>
> cycle and instruction count:
> core_clock_cycles
> [Counts core clock cycles]
> instructions_retired
> [Counts instructions retired]
>
> I assumed that these are raw events cycle/instruction retired events
> that can support
> perf sampling as well. Maybe I am missing something ? DT binding ?
perf is correct. Those two events are not supported on P550, only by the newer
cores (bulled-0d and p650). Yes, those are aliases of cycles and instructions
that were added to support sampling.
